Second presidential debate begins without a handshake
Snub heard 'round the country?
Just seconds into the second presidential debate Sunday night, there was a visible sign things had changed:
No handshake.

Not that tensions weren’t already high going into the first debate, but Hillary Clinton and Donald Trump did at least greet each other and shake hands (as can be seen here). But following the previous 48 hours—which included leaked audio revealing lewd comments by Trump in 2005 and a brazen pre-debate press conference—there were no friendly courtesies.
The break in custom was certainly noticed by political journalists.
